1930s swing recordings by guitarist Eddie Lang and violinist Joe Venuti, two of the most recorded session players of the era, issued here as a 1959 UK Brunswick EP. The four tracks -- Beale Street Blues, After You've Gone, Farewell Blues, Someday Sweetheart -- draw from their prolific early run of small-group and all-star dates. Red label pressing with triangle push-out centre.
